Amane Murasame (村雨 天音, Murasame Amane) is a new character introduced in the light novel Kakegurui Joker who has an important role in the live-action movie. He is the leader of a group known as the Village (ヴィレッジ) that opposes gambling and the housepet system in the school.

He is played by Hio Miyazawa.

Appearance[]

Amane has a scar on the right side of his face that he got when he tried to stop his sister from killing herself. He is dressed in all-black, wearing clerical clothes. In Kakegurui Joker, he wears a housepet tag around his neck. He doesn't seem to wear it anymore, though. He also has longer hair in the novel, keeping it up.

Personality[]

Amane is, on the whole, serious and calm, with an enormous grandeur outside and inside the Village. He is highly against betting and refused to do so at any cost, claiming that betting didn't save anyone. However, when he did so for the purpose of saving Village and its members, he proved to be very strategic and intelligent, described as a monster by Mary Saotome. Amane has a huge aversion to the Student Guild , especially Kirari Momobami, and because of the events surrounding her sister, she didn't want anyone to know that he was able to beat her on a bet.

Even though Yumeko Jabami described him as a coward who had no real desire to save Village but her sister, Amane still has a gentle and even amusing demeanor. Even after learning of Jueri Arukibi's betrayal and his true intentions, it is more likely that he has forgiven, but not exactly tolerated, her actions. Before leaving school, he fulfilled Yumeko's request for delicious desserts with his blank life plan he received after winning the Approval Competitive Game.

Kakegurui The Movie[]

Amane opposes the Student Council with his group Village and wants to help housepets. He believes gambling can't save anyone.

In the past, Tsukimi Murasame (Amane's older sister) who also attended Hyakkaou Private Academy, became a housepet and Amane challenged Kirari Momobami to a gamble to erase her debt. He won her life plan back, but Tsukimi took her life by jumping off a high place. Amane tried to stop her and jumped with her, but only he survived. His scar is a memento of that day.

He participates in the tournament held by the Student Council and reaches the final match with Jueri Arukibi.

Etymology[]

  • The name Amane (2) means "heaven/heavenly, sky, imperial" (天) (ama) and "sound" (音) (ne).
  • Amane's surname Murasame means "passing showers" (村雨).
    • It can also mean "town, village" (村) (mura) and "rain" (雨) (same) separately.
